IPA File Structure
IPA files, or iOS Package files, are essentially archives containing the compiled code, resources, and metadata required for an app to run on iOS devices. A typical IPA file contains numerous components, including executable binaries, supporting libraries, configuration files, and more. These components work in concert to create a functional application. Understanding this structured approach will help in assessing the file’s authenticity and integrity.

Common Installation Errors
Several factors can lead to installation errors. Incompatible iOS versions, corrupted IPA files, or insufficient storage space are common culprits. Incorrect installation procedures, such as attempting to install on an unsupported device, can also cause issues. Thoroughly checking the device compatibility and file integrity can often resolve these problems.
